| Symptom | Possible Cause | Corrective Action |
|---|---|---|
| Mower won't start | Fuel/oil levels | Check and refill fuel and oil as necessary. |
| Uneven cutting | Blade height | Adjust cutting height for even results. |
| Excessive vibration | Loose parts | Inspect and tighten any loose components. |
| Grass clippings not collecting | Clogged catcher | Empty and clean the grass catcher. |
